torch.compile can't be used with groupoffloading on hunyuanvideo_frampack

Open zhangvia opened this issue 5 months ago • 3 comments

Describe the bug

when i use block_level groupoffloading with use_stream=True on hunyuanvideo_framepack, i want to use torch compile to accelerate video generation. but it seems apply compile and groupoffloading at the same time won't accelerate the model forward.

Reproduction

i'm using the code below on rtx4090. one latent cost about 3 minutes. and even i add TORCH_COMPILE_DEBUG=1 TORCH_LOGS="+dynamo", there is no compilation log. i'm using the torch_tensorrt backend, and the result is the same when using inductor backend
